What is a Mobile Locksmith for Cars?
A mobile locksmith for cars and trucks is a professional who specializes in automotive locksmith services. Unlike traditional locksmiths who have actually a repaired place, mobile locksmiths travel to the customer's location. This makes them a perfect choice for emergency scenarios where time is of the essence. Mobile locksmiths are equipped with a variety of tools and proficiency to deal with a wide variety of key-related concerns, from simple key extractions to complex key programming for modern lorries.
Provider Provided by Mobile Locksmiths
Key Extraction and Replacement
Key Extraction: Sometimes keys break off in the ignition or door, making it impossible to begin the car or lock it. Mobile locksmith professionals can extract broken keys without causing damage to the lock.Key Replacement: If a key is lost or stolen, a mobile locksmith can produce a replicate key on-site, frequently utilizing a keyless entry system.
Key Programming
Transponder Keys: Many modern-day automobiles use transponder keys, which have a chip that communicates with the car's computer. Mobile locksmiths can program these keys to guarantee they work correctly.Remote Key Fobs: In addition to physical keys, remote key fobs are often used to lock and unlock cars. A mobile locksmith can program these fobs to function with your vehicle.
Lockout Assistance
Door Locks: If you've locked yourself out of your car Key and locksmith, a mobile locksmith can acquire entry and lock the car again securely.Trunk and Glove Box Locks: These can also be accessed if you've lost the key or it's malfunctioning.
Ignition and Trunk Lock Repair
Ignition Locks: If your ignition lock is damaged or not functioning effectively, a mobile locksmith can repair or replace it.Trunk Locks: Similar to door locks, trunk locks can be repaired or replaced if required.

The length of time does it take for a mobile locksmith to show up?
The action time can differ depending upon the company and your location, but numerous mobile locksmiths aim to get here within 30 minutes to an hour.
Do mobile locksmith professionals deal with all kinds of automobiles?
Yes, the majority of mobile locksmith professionals are equipped to deal with a variety of cars, including cars, trucks, SUVs, and motorbikes. They are likewise trained to work with various makes and designs.
Is it legal to call a mobile locksmith?
Yes, it is legal to call a mobile locksmith. Nevertheless, it's crucial to validate their qualifications and ensure they are licensed and insured.
Can mobile locksmith professionals make keys for contemporary automobiles with chips?
Yes, numerous mobile locksmith professionals can program transponder keys and remote key fobs for modern lorries. They utilize specialized equipment to guarantee the keys work correctly.
Will my car insurance coverage cover the cost of a mobile locksmith?
Some car insurance plan may cover the cost of a mobile locksmith, specifically if the lockout is an outcome of a covered occurrence. Examine your policy or contact your insurance coverage company to learn more.
What should I anticipate during a service call?
The locksmith will evaluate the concern, offer a quote, and after that proceed with the service. They will use their tools to either extract, replace, or program keys, and guarantee whatever is working correctly before leaving.
Do mobile locksmiths provide guarantees?
Some mobile locksmiths use service warranties on their services. It's an excellent idea to inquire about any guarantees or warranties before continuing with the service.
